By the time summer rolls around, your business has generated enough financial data to reveal meaningful patterns—but there’s still time to course-correct before year-end.
Here’s why a mid-year review is so valuable:
1. Catch Problems Before They Compound
If aging reports show a growing number of invoices in the 60-, 90-, or 120-day categories, it’s a clear sign your current processes need attention. Left unchecked, these accounts can turn into bad debt.
2. Improve Cash Flow When It Matters Most
Accounts receivable directly impacts your cash flow. Reviewing your A/R mid-year helps ensure you’re not operating at a deficit while waiting on overdue payments.
3. Reevaluate Customer Credit Policies
Are certain customers consistently late? A mid-year review gives you the opportunity to adjust credit terms, enforce stricter payment policies, or reconsider high-risk accounts.
4. Align Your Team Before Year-End Pressure
Waiting until Q4 to address receivables often means scrambling. A mid-year strategy reset allows your team to operate more efficiently during the busiest time of the year.
